About Airbus SE

Airbus SE operates as a global aerospace company, specializing in the creation, production, and provision of a diverse array of aviation and space products, services, and solutions worldwide. Its operations are organized into three primary segments. The Airbus commercial aircraft division handles the design, manufacturing, marketing, and sale of jet aircraft, typically seating around 100 passengers, alongside regional turboprop planes and aircraft components. It also offers aircraft modification and associated support. The Airbus Helicopters division specializes in the development, production, promotion, and sale of both civil and military helicopters, complemented by a suite of related services. Meanwhile, the Airbus Defence and Space segment encompasses military aviation, including the design, development, delivery, and ongoing support for combat, mission, transport, and tanker aircraft, as well as unmanned aerial systems. This segment also provides civil and defense space systems for telecommunications, Earth observation, navigation, scientific applications, and orbital systems. Furthermore, it supplies missile systems and space launchers, along with offering services in data processing from various platforms, secure communication solutions, and cybersecurity. Incorporated in 1998 and headquartered in Leiden, the Netherlands, the company operated as Airbus Group SE before officially changing its name to Airbus SE in April 2017.
